Observe.AI, a provider of Contact Center AI in San Francisco, supports customer experiences and agent performance by helping to analyze interactions, extract sentiment insights and streamline workflows. With Observe.AI, businesses transcribe interactions to coach agents while gaining visibility into customer service operations. Observe.AI technology includes agent assistance, automatic speech recognition, and Natural Language Processing (NLP) to contact centers.

We looked at Gong but went with Chorus by ZoomInfo because it felt more practical for our team. Gong has great analytics, but Chorus by ZoomInfo fit better into our existing tech stack and budget. The deal notifications, scorecards, and integrations with Zoom and Salesforce made it the smarter pick. Overall, Chorus by ZoomInfo gives us the insights we need without feeling like overkill or another heavy lift.
